Polycarbonate Roofing Sheets Feature
(1). High light transmission: up to 88% that of same thickness of general glass.
(2). Excellent impact resistance: 250~300 times that of same thickness glass, 30 times that of acrylic sheeting.
(3). Weather and UV resistant properties retained for years.: Temperature resistance range is -40째C ~ 120째C, with an ultraviolet coextruded film on the sheet surface. It can prevent the resin fatigue or yellowing caused by the ultraviolet.
(4). Light weight: only 1/12 of the weight of glass of the same thickness. It can be easily cold bent as well as thermal shaping.
(5). Flame resistance: High fire performance rating is class B1.

Polycarbonate Roofing Sheet Properties
1. Mechanical Properties
* Impact strength: Polycarbonate twin-wall sheet has outstanding impact performance over a wide temperature, -40℃ — +120℃, and also after prolonged ourdoor exposure.
* Hail resistance: As a roofing glazing material, polycarbonate sheet is subject to extremes of weather, storms, hail-stones, wind, snowfalls and ice formation. Under these conditions, the product is virtually unbreakable and is able to withstand the subsequent temperature change to sunny conditions without breaking or bucking.

3. Solar Control Properties
* Temperature increase inside the building: Sunlight entering the building heats the air both directly and throught absorption by the framework, furniture, etc., and is released as infrared energy. In the combination with the insulating properties of polycarbonate sheet, this prevents hear escaping faster than it it created causing a temperature increase— the so-called 'greenhouse effect'. The temperature can be controlled by venting, often in combination with polycarbonate sheet.
* Solar control: Transparent grades of polycarbonate sheet has excellent light tranmission, between 38% and 83% depanding upon thickness. However, for buildings in hot climates or with south facing aspects, polycarbonate sheet is available in translucent grades of bronze, grey, blue, green, opal white, These grades significantly reduce solar heat build-up, helping to maintain comfortable interior temperatures.
